On 3/13/2019 at 3:12 AM, Marty Backe said:

This does look cool. I've toyed with the idea of a Onewheel. This might be the equivalent of the Mten3. Something small and fun to play with.

6-8 mile range. I wonder if those are inflated like our EUCs, so the real range is 3 to 6 miles :)

I've owned every OW made.  I'm at 215 lb riding weight and I got 7 miles total on my Pint.  It's fun and zippy but an EUC rider will quickly outgrow it, like in a day or two.
